The standard term for a Postdoctoral Fellow position is 1-2 years, with a possible extension to 3 years. Also available is the opportunity for eligible individuals to complete a placement at Vector before going on to take a faculty role elsewhere.

RESPONSIBILITIES

Postdoctoral Fellows at the Vector Institute are early career researchers with the potential to become world-class researchers. Like postdoctoral researchers in a university lab, Postdoctoral Fellows at the Vector Institute are tasked with and supported in carrying out state-of-the-art research, publishing at the highest international level, and contributing to the academic life and reputation of the Institute. The Vector Institute offers a dynamic environment, and research freedom and opportunity to collaborate within and across research areas. They are part of a thriving research community of over 500 Vector Faculty Members, Faculty Affiliates, Postgraduate Affiliates, Postdoctoral Fellows, and graduate students.

Postdoctoral Fellows at the Vector Institute have access to the resources of a well-funded institute dedicated solely to machine learning and deep learning, and are encouraged to work with any of our over-40 world-class faculty in machine learning and deep learning, though they will work primarily with 1-2 faculty members.

They will be expected to propose work on research topics of their interest related to machine learning and deep learning and carry out that research with a great deal of independence. Should they be so inclined, Postdoctoral Fellows may teach and mentor at the Institute; engage in entrepreneurial activities; and/or work with existing companies to enhance their research. They have the ability to collaborate with the graduate students of the machine learning group at the University of Toronto, as well as the graduate students of other affiliated faculty, who spend the bulk of their time at the Institute.

ABOUT VECTOR

The Vector Institute is an independent non-profit corporation, with Faculty Members and Affiliates from the University of Toronto, University of Waterloo, and other Canadian universities. It is supported with generous funding from the provincial and federal governments, as well as Canadian industry sponsors.

The Vector Institute is located in the MaRS Discovery District building, spanning nearly the entire 7th floor and overlooking downtown Toronto and the beautiful Queen's Park. On any given day, the Vector Institute houses over a hundred students, dozens of Faculty Members, supported with state-of-the-art compute power, and dedicated professional staff. The daily life and concentration of expertise in the Institute fosters collaboration and the exchange of ideas among its members through talks, seminar series, visitors, and tutorials.

The Vector Institute's vision is to drive excellence in the creation of artificial intelligence, to use it to foster economic growth, and to improve the lives of Canadians. To that end, the Vector Institute has close ties to both academia and industry. This puts our Postdoctoral Fellows in a unique position to contribute broadly. A successful contribution can range from developing core algorithmic techniques and theoretical analyses of machine learning algorithms, to working closely with existing companies and health organizations, to engaging in entrepreneurial activities.

In addition to their research, Postdoctoral Fellows have the opportunity to work with industry to develop machine-learning-based solutions for their problems or engage in related entrepreneurial activities. We have dedicated staff facilitating all aspects of engaging with Vector sponsors and affiliated institutions, as well as close ties to incubators for entrepreneurial activities. The Vector Institute has extensive access to computing resources and datasets. We have a team of AI Engineers who help improve research productivity through software platform development, ensuring research reproducibility, publishing open source code and data, and in readying code for commercial use.
